Frequently Asked Questions About Assisted Living in Soldotna, AK
What services are typically offered in assisted living facilities in Soldotna, AK?
Assisted living facilities in Soldotna, AK, generally provide a wide range of services designed to support residents in their daily activities while maintaining their independence. These services often include assistance with personal care, such as bathing, dressing, and grooming, medication management, and housekeeping services. Residents typically have access to meals, transportation, and social and recreational activities that cater to their interests and abilities. Some facilities may also offer specialized services like memory care for residents with dementia or Alzheimer’s disease, and wellness programs that focus on maintaining physical and mental health. Some may provide on-site healthcare services or coordinate with local healthcare providers for more comprehensive care.
What should families consider when choosing an assisted living facility in Soldotna, AK?
When selecting an assisted living facility in Soldotna, AK, families should consider several key factors to ensure the best fit for their loved one. First, the level of care provided should match the resident's current and anticipated needs, including services for personal care, medical needs, and specialized care like memory care. The location of the facility is also important, as proximity to family, friends, and familiar surroundings can greatly impact the resident's well-being. Additionally, families should evaluate the facility's amenities, activities, and overall environment to ensure it aligns with the resident's lifestyle and preferences. It’s also crucial to consider the staff-to-resident ratio, the qualifications and experience of the staff, and the facility's reputation within the community. Finally, cost and payment options are important, and families should inquire about what is included in the base price and what services might incur additional charges.
What is the process for moving into an assisted living facility in Soldotna, AK?
The process of moving into an assisted living facility in Soldotna, AK, generally involves several steps to ensure a smooth transition. First, families should research and tour multiple facilities to find the one that best meets their loved one's needs. Once a facility is chosen, the next step is to complete a thorough assessment, typically conducted by the facility's staff or a healthcare professional, to determine the level of care required. After the assessment, the resident and their family will review and sign the residency agreement, which outlines the services provided, costs, and terms of residence. It’s important to carefully read and understand this contract. The final steps involve planning the move, which includes downsizing, packing, and organizing the resident's belongings. Many facilities offer moving services or can recommend companies that specialize in senior relocations. Coordination with the facility staff is key during this time to ensure a seamless transition.
How do assisted living facilities handle medical emergencies?
Assisted living facilities should be equipped to handle medical emergencies with well-established protocols to ensure resident safety. As a general rule, assisted living facilities should have trained staff available 24/7 who can respond immediately to any emergency. In the event of a medical crisis, staff members should be trained to provide basic first aid, administer CPR, and call 911 if necessary. Facilities often have emergency alert systems in place, such as call buttons in residents' rooms, which allow them to quickly request assistance. Additionally, many assisted living communities have partnerships with nearby hospitals and medical centers, ensuring prompt access to advanced medical care. Family members are typically notified as soon as possible in the event of an emergency. Some facilities also have on-site healthcare professionals, such as nurses or doctors, who can provide immediate care and assess the situation before determining whether hospitalization is required.
